Your Role
n
Looking for a role where you can make a genuine difference in people's lives? As a Support Centre Coordinator, you'll oversee the day-to-day operations of a Vinnies Support Centre in Auburn, a welcoming space that provides essential assistance, referral services and community connection to people doing it tough. This is a leadership role where you'll guide volunteers, support clients with complex needs and work alongside community partners to deliver meaningful impact.
n
Your Responsibility
n
n
- Lead the daily operations of the Support Centre, ensuring high-quality client services.
n
- Manage and support a team of volunteers and staff, fostering a positive, collaborative environment.
n
- Coordinate emergency relief activities including food pantry, vouchers, and referrals.
n
- Work directly with clients, assessing needs, offering support and connecting them to appropriate services.
n
- Build strong community partnerships with local organisations, government services, and healthcare providers.
n
- Ensure compliance with WHS, food safety, and financial assistance policies.
n
- Report on centre activities and contribute to strategic and operational planning.
n
n
You Will Need
n
n
- Tertiary qualifications in social sciences, welfare,
psychology, education or a related field.
n
- Experience working with disadvantaged communities and strong assessment skills.
n
- Proven ability to lead and motivate staff and volunteers.
n
- Strong communication and organisational skills.
n
- Experience managing volunteers and delivering training.
n
- Computer literacy and effective time management skills.
n
- A current NSW Driver Licence.
